Market Context

Anavex Life Sciences (AVXL) has traded in a tight range near $2.88 in recent sessions, reflecting persistent caution among investors. The stock slipped about 1% on the day, hovering closer to its near-term support level around $2.74 than to the resistance area near $3.02. Volume has remained below average, suggesting a lack of conviction from either bulls or bears, with participants waiting for clearer catalysts. In the broader biotech sector, small-cap names continue to face headwinds from elevated interest rate expectations and shifting risk appetite. Anavex, in particular, is navigating a period of relative quiet following its last clinical data releases. The stock’s price action appears to be driven more by overall sector sentiment and general market flows than by company-specific news. Some traders are watching for a potential breakout above $3.02, which could signal renewed momentum, while a break below $2.74 might invite further selling pressure. The lack of recent earnings reports or major regulatory updates has left AVXL in a wait-and-see mode. Until a more definitive catalyst emerges—such as trial milestones or partnership announcements—the stock may remain range-bound, with near-term direction tied to sector performance and broader market sentiment. Technical Analysis

Anavex (AVXL) continues to trade in a narrow range, with the stock recently hovering near $2.88. The current price action shows the stock consolidating between established support at $2.74 and resistance at $3.02. This congestion zone suggests a period of indecision among traders, with neither bulls nor bears gaining clear control in recent sessions. From a trend perspective, AVXL has been attempting to form a base above the $2.74 support level, which has held on multiple tests over the past few weeks. A decisive move below that floor would likely signal a bearish continuation, while a breakout above the $3.02 resistance could open the door to a potential move toward higher levels. Volume has been relatively subdued during this consolidation, which may indicate that the market is awaiting a catalyst before committing to a directional move. Technical indicators are sending mixed signals. Momentum oscillators are hovering near neutral territory, suggesting that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old. The relative strength index is in the mid-range, offering no clear directional bias. Meanwhile, moving averages are flattening out, reinforcing the sideways posture. Traders should watch for a volume spike accompanying a break above $3.02 or below $2.74 as a confirmation of the next leg in price direction. Until then, AVXL appears range-bound, with the balance of risk tilted toward the downside if the support fails.
